Synopsis

The goal of this project is to develop an end-to-end neural network solution for lameness characterisation in athlete horses based on video data. It will enable the detection and prevention of catastrophic injuries much more reliably than current methods. The project requires a strong background in Python and neural network principles and architectures.

Collaborator: Peter Tually and Chris Cowcher, TeleMedVet, Perth, Western Australia.
